Output 91dbd3393051fe54a215130950fc8e47928122f05259d1712649dff883cdd97a:1

value
36247261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ed72d9068e6beed4fd3bf2bef1dbb4739c77e43 OP_EQUAL
address
37RHbGNADN8gYbujttVgjG4vPo4mEaYHfD
transaction
91dbd3393051fe54a215130950fc8e47928122f05259d1712649dff883cdd97a
spent
true